Halloween Cupcakes

I made cupcakes for the Monday Night Football game a couple weeks ago. Since I made 2 batches, I froze 1/2 to save for Halloween. I took the cupcakes and frosting out of the freezer on the 29th and put them into the fridge. Then on the 30th I took them out and set them on the counter for about an hour before decorating them.

I had a lot of fun decorating them and I think they turned out great. One note about black frosting – it stains your mouth really bad!! With the mini cupcakes for MNF, I don’t think anyone noticed, but I ate one of the orange cupcakes and my tongue and teeth were black until I drank a glass of water. I told hubby to warn his coworkers before they took one!
